Town suffer a huge dent to their promotion push with away loss

Coalville slipped to their fourth defeat of the season away at Ashbourne on Saturday.All looked good for the Memorial ground side as they opened up a ten point lead after nine minutes with Liam Nelson`s try and Will Keeling with a conversion and a penalty,Ashbourne replied with a penalty.A Matt Chamberlain try after half an hour gave Coalville a 15-3 lead.The hosts then missed a penalty and then had their number 6 red carded for an alleged stamping incident,undeterred by this Ashbourne came straight back with an unconverted try on 34 mins.Another Keeling penalty 2 mins later put Coalville 18-8 to the good,Coalville`s extra man was putting the home side under tremendous pressure but having two tries disallowed after both were originally given certainly gave the crowd something to ponder over during the break.
Ashbourne started the second period with a converted try straight from the kick-off with the Coalville rear guard no where to be seen,18-15.A drop goal from Coalville`s Billy Measures put the visitors 6 points up on 47 mins.Coalville`s defence went AWOL again on 49mins as Ashbourne took the lead with their 3rd try of the game.Coalville pressed for a score for the next 25mins but Ashbourne`s defence held firm and a pass intercept on half way put the hosts in pole position at 21-29.With 2mins left Chamberlain got the visitors a life line with his 2nd try of the match but time ran out with Coalville on the attack. Ben Toft spoke after the game,we should have been out of site at half time, the two disallowed tries kept Ashbourne in this match, that said credit to them for fronting up, by our standards the second half was unacceptable,we didn’t exit,we didn’t execute and didn’t play the pattern, to then gift them two tries we let a comfortable 5 points go begging. We are now out of the top 3 and have some serious work to do,A very disappointing weekend but we will bounce back.
